Description
Our ALLEN’S Big Red Frogs are wonderfully big and totally yum. These deliciously chewy raspberry flavoured jellies are bound to put a smile on your face! So, what are you waiting for? Ribbit open and gobble them up before they hop away! – Allen’s has been a little bit of fun since 1891. Proudly made in Australia.